Business insurance 'more than worth the cost'


The cost of business insurance is nothing compared with the impact of not having adequate protection in place if something goes wrong, one expert has warned.

Chris Simpson, account manager at Business Link, explained that while some firms might be tempted to view insurance as non-essential they are taking a risk by not being covered.

He said: "[Firms should] take out the insurances that are required by law and then look at other ones and what the detrimental affect would be on their business if they didn't have that insurance."

Mr Simpson compared the situation to car insurance stating people only realise that such protection is vital after they have had an accident.

According to research by the Association of British Insurers, its members paid out £64 million a day in claims during 2006.
